Nestled in the heart of Makati’s bustling business district, The Shops at Ayala Triangle Gardens offers a refreshing blend of nature, culture, and commerce.



This modern lifestyle destination seamlessly integrates lush green spaces with a curated selection of dining and retail establishments, making it a perfect spot for both relaxation and indulgence.


Culinary Delights Await

The Shops boasts a diverse array of restaurants and cafes that cater to various palates:

  • Manam: A flagship branch offering innovative Filipino comfort food, including exclusive dishes like House Lechon de Leche and Sinigang na Kurobuta Pork Belly & Pina. 

  • Italianni’s: Savor classic Italian favorites such as pasta, pizza, and hearty meat dishes in a cozy ambiance.

  • Nanyang: Experience authentic Singaporean fare, from Kaya Toast to Laksa and Hainanese Chicken Rice.

  • Rumba: Delight in Mediterranean cuisine prepared in a coal-powered oven, featuring dishes like Gyro de Cordero and Lobster Linguine. 

  • Nagi Sushi: A concept by Ramen Nagi, this spot offers fresh sushi and ramen, with fish air-flown from Japan. 

  • Tsumura: An upscale Japanese restaurant known for its sushi and sashimi, perfect for intimate gatherings.

  • Amici: Enjoy comforting Italian dishes like Al Quattro Formaggi Pizza and Seafood Diablo in a family-friendly setting.

  • BreadTalk: Start your day with freshly baked goods, including signature Floss Buns and Kaya Bread.





Retail and Essentials

For your shopping needs, The Marketplace offers a premium grocery experience, featuring a selection of local and international products, including exclusive items like Casino and Waitrose brands. 


Embrace Nature and Art

Beyond shopping and dining, The Shops is enveloped by the serene Ayala Triangle Gardens—a 20,000-square-meter green space adorned with over a hundred trees, including rain trees and fire trees. The park also features public art installations by renowned Filipino artists, providing a cultural touch to your visit.



Parking and Accessibility

Parking is available at entrances along Paseo de Roxas and Makati Avenue. Effective June 15, 2025, parking rates are as follows:

Regular Four-Wheeled Vehicles:

  • First 2 Hours: PHP 100.00

  • Succeeding Hour: PHP 100.00

Motorcycles:

  • First 2 Hours: PHP 60.00

  • Succeeding Hour: PHP 20.00

Operating hours are from 6:00 AM to 9:59 PM, with extended hours from 10:00 PM to 5:59 AM.

How to Get to The Shops Ayala Triangle Gardens

Reaching The Shops at Ayala Triangle Gardens in Makati is convenient, whether you're commuting via public transportation, driving, or walking. Here's a comprehensive guide to help you get there:


🚆 By Train (MRT-3)


Alight at Ayala Station on the MRT-3 line.

From the station, you can:

  • Walk along Ayala Avenue towards Makati Avenue.

  • Use the De La Rosa Elevated Walkway for a shaded route.

  • Take a jeepney or bus heading towards Makati Avenue and alight near the Ayala Triangle Gardens.


🚌 By Bus or Jeepney


From EDSA:

  • Board a bus or jeepney heading to Ayala Avenue.

  • Alight at the Makati Ave / Ayala Avenue Intersection.

The Ayala Triangle Gardens is a short walk from this intersection.


From PITX:

  • Take the EDSA Bus Carousel to Ayala Station.

  • From there, transfer to a jeepney or bus heading down Ayala Avenue.

  • Alight near Makati Avenue and walk to the gardens.


🚗 By Car or Ride-Hailing Services


Driving Directions:

  • Use navigation apps like Waze or Google Maps.

  • Set your destination to "Ayala Triangle Gardens" or "The Shops at Ayala Triangle Gardens".


🚶‍♂️ By Foot


From Nearby Landmarks:

  • Greenbelt 5: Approximately 7-minute walk.

  • Glorietta 3: Approximately 10-minute walk.

  • Landmark Makati: Approximately 8-minute walk.


Pedestrian Access:

  • Utilize the De La Rosa Elevated Walkway for a comfortable and shaded route connecting various points in Makati to the Ayala Triangle Gardens.
